Description

The Angioini understood the great potential of this vine and it was diffused across Puglia. Today, cultivated in the heart of the old region known as the Kingdom of the Two Sicilys, it is the sovereign white grape of the region.The volcanic soils within the DOCG region, rich in microelements give the wine its characteristic elegance and intensity.

Producer
Vinosia
From this winery
  • Start up year: 2004
  • Oenologist: Maio Ercolino, Nicola Tucci
  • Bottles produced: 800.000
  • Hectares: 50
It was 2004 when Luciano Ercolino, picking up a long family legacy, founded his winery in Paternopoli.

We are in one of the most vocated and historical areas of Irpinia, where the 50 hectares cultivated with the native varieties, Fiano, Greco and Aglianico, insist. These serve as a solid basis for a project that aims to enhance the Irpinian wine tradition through a contemporary technical interpretation.

Origin Hills located between the municipalities of Atripalda and S. Potito Ultra (AV)
Soil composition Fresh, very soft and of volcanic origin.
Harvest First 10 days of October.
Wine making Soft pressing, pressing of whole bunches, cold static clarification, fermentation partially carried out also with native yeast starters, malolactic fermentation not completely carried out.
